>Geez, this week we finish out "In The Zone" and next week we start
>reading "The Counterforce" -- of whom, note, there have already been
>a couple of mentions. Is Slothrop a member of the Counterforce?
Slothrop IS, and has been growingly so since at least the Pie-in-the-Sky
episode, the Counterforce. He can't help it. He'd readily apologize for
dragging you into it all if you crossed his path. If it happens, count
yourself blessed...
>Is "member of the Counterforce" as meaningless an expression as "member of
>the Hierarchy"? (I think The Hierarchy is a good name for Them.)
No. The difference is distinct, despite the inherent mutuality.
Intent might provide the division between the two, but we are meant to ask
these questions. _They_ HAVE staked a colony in all our souls (GR 32), and
it seems our only redemption is our willingness to die for the Counterforce.
The Counterforce demands willing Martyrdom. Slothrop has put himself in
harms way repeatedly since his flight into the Zone. He might have lost his
balls by now, if not his life, had he been less willing to "live." He can't
help himself.
